Latest Patents: Tsutomu Sasaki holds a patent for a fuel supply control system for engines. This invention features a composite control valve composed of a valve housing, first and second diaphragms. These diaphragms are mounted to the valve housing and are opposed to each other, defining a negative pressure working chamber that communicates with a negative pressure generating section within the engine. The system includes a first control valve, operated by the first diaphragm, and a second control valve, operated by the second diaphragm. This design not only ensures that the fuel passage system is blocked upon engine stoppage but also prevents evaporated fuel from being released into the atmosphere, showcasing the invention's contribution to environmental sustainability.
